      The recent competitive forms of the two teams have shown a clear divergence. The home team, Brann, is in red - hot form. In their last 10 games across all competitions, they've achieved an excellent record of 6 wins, 2 draws, and 2 losses. Their attacking end has been extremely potent, with an average of over 2 goals per game. Particularly at home, Brann has demonstrated strong dominance. In this season's 9 league home games, they've won 5 and averaged 1.89 goals per game. Their ability to pick up points at home ranks among the top in the league. On the other hand, the away team, Lillestrøm, has had a rather lackluster performance in the league recently. They've failed to secure a win in their last 5 league games, and their overall form has been quite inconsistent. However, Lillestrøm has a well - known "away - dragon" characteristic.       Brann host Lillestrøm at Brann Stadion in round 20 of the 2026 Eliteserien at 18:00 on September 5. After 18 matches, both teams have 26 points, but Brann are fifth with a +9 goal difference, while Lillestrøm are sixth with -1. Brann enter the match with an impressive recent sequence: wins over Start 2-1, Molde 2-1, Rosenborg 3-2 and HamKam 3-0, alongside a 2-3 defeat to Vålerenga and a 0-0 draw against Sandefjord. They scored 12 goals across those six games. Lillestrøm have been far less convincing. Their last five Eliteserien matches produced defeats against Viking, Bodø/Glimt, Rosenborg and Fredrikstad, with a draw against KFUM. They scored only twice while conceding 13 goals during that run. Recent head-to-head meetings also favor Brann. They defeated Lillestrøm 2-1 and 2-0 in the two league meetings during 2024, after also winning 2-0 away at Åråsen in 2023.
